Media Development Investment Fund is organizing a discussion event on the future of “Media Diversity in Central and Eastern Europe” on Tuesday, March 28, 2023 / 16.00 – 19.00h in Berlin.

MDIF is a non-partisan investor that for 27 years has been investing globally in independent media in countries where access to free and independent news and information is threatened.

Independent, pluralistic media are the foundation of any democracy. They ensure that governments are held accountable, expose corruption and provide a platform for social debate. But in many parts of the world, even in Europe, the media are silenced by governments, oligarchs and other interest groups who want to control the news.

Participants will hear from high-profile media investors and practioners and discuss possible solutions that also focus on the potential of impact investing in the transformation and development of innovative and economically successful media companies in Central and Eastern Europe, with the aim of protecting these companies in the long term against takeover by interest-driven investors

Who is the Media Development Investment Fund?

Since 1996, MDIF has invested capital and advisory services in independent media around the world, in countries where access to free and independent news and information is threatened. These investments are made with the goal of building robust media organizations strong enough to hold governments accountable, expose corruption, and provide a platform for debate. Headquartered in the U.S. and the Czech Republic, MDIF is establishing a gGmbH in Germany in spring 2023.
